Summertime Fruit Smoothie
Ingredients
- 1 cup Greek yogurt
- 1 1/2 cups frozen sliced peaches
- 1 cup frozen raspberries
- 3 1/2 tablespoons honey
- 3 cups ice
- 1 1/2 cups pineapple chunks
- 1 cup watermelon chunks
- 1 banana
Directions
- Blend yogurt, peaches, raspberries, and honey together in a blender until smooth; add ice, pineapple, watermelon, and banana. Blend until smooth.
